Comfort is Key: On your wedding day, you’ll spend hours on your feet, from the ceremony to the reception and all the dancing in between. That’s why comfort should be your number one priority when choosing your wedding shoes. Consider options with cushioned insoles, arch support, and a manageable heel height. Don’t forget to break in your shoes before the big day to ensure they’re comfortable for extended wear.
Match Your Style: Your wedding shoes should complement your overall style and the theme of your wedding. Whether you’re going for classic, boho, vintage, or modern, there’s a perfect shoe to match. For a traditional wedding, a timeless white satin pump or elegant lace heel might be the way to go. Bohemian brides may opt for something more relaxed, like sandals adorned with flowers or beading. The choice is yours, and it should reflect your personality and vision.
Consider the Venue: The location of your wedding plays a significant role in selecting the right shoe. If you’re exchanging vows on a sandy beach, stilettos may not be practical. Conversely, a luxurious ballroom calls for more formal footwear. For outdoor weddings, consider wedge heels, flats, or even elegant sneakers if you want to prioritize comfort without sacrificing style.
Embrace Personalization: Personalized wedding details add a special touch to your big day, and your shoes can be part of that too. Many brides choose to have their names or wedding dates embroidered on the soles of their shoes, making them a cherished keepsake. You can also add a pop of color or incorporate something old, something new, something borrowed, or something blue into your shoe choice.
Think About the Season: The time of year your wedding takes place can impact your shoe selection. For summer weddings, open-toed sandals or strappy heels are a popular choice, allowing your feet to breathe. In the colder months, consider closed-toe options and perhaps even cozy boots if your wedding is in a particularly chilly locale.
Opt for Versatility: Choosing a wedding shoe that can be worn beyond your special day is a smart investment. Select a pair that complements your existing wardrobe and can be worn for other formal events or date nights. Nude or metallic shoes are excellent choices for this purpose as they tend to pair well with a variety of outfits.
